Job Summary
The Admin Assistant is responsible for record keeping, data entry, document preparation, and special projects.
Minimum Qualifications
- A working knowledge of office procedures and advanced knowledge in Microsoft Office applications at a level normally acquired through completion of an associate's degree in business or related field.
- Two years' experience providing administrative support in a manufacturing or construction environment.
Key Skills & Competencies
- Strong organizational skills with continual attention to detail in composing, typing, and proofing material.
- Ability to prioritize and complete multiple projects in a timely manner.
- High level of interpersonal skills to handle and maintain sensitive, confidential situations and information.
- Advanced skills and knowledge of Microsoft Office applications, including Outlook, Word, Excel, and Bluebeam.
- Effective communication skills, both orally and in writing, with good punctuation, spelling, and grammar.
- Ability to effectively work independently and within a fast-paced team environment.
Responsibilities
- Provide administrative support for the project team.
- Perform data entry, primarily using Microsoft Office Excel.
- Track pricing and product lead times and provide status updates.
- Document control: scanning, filing, data entry, and maintaining spreadsheets.
- Cross-check parts ordered with confirmations, received product, and returns.
- Develop and process product submittals and manuals.
- Perform data entry in Spectrum.
- Perform other tasks and special projects as assigned.
